Brazil connects 1.5 GW of renewables to the grid in April

Brazilian power sector regulator Aneel announced that renewables accounted for all 1,505.15 MW of power generation capacity added in April 2024. Solar farms led with 733.74 MW, followed by wind with 559.90 MW. Biomass-fired and hydropower plants also contributed. The country has added 4.1 GW of power-generating capacity in the first four months of the year, totaling 202,091.5 MW by May. 84.48% of this capacity is from renewable sources.
